I drive a 1997 f150 rcab 4.2 lit. 4x4 with a 5 speed.. When pulling a boat yesterday up a steep, muddy hill and again on another steep rocky hill, I switched into 4 low. The clutch (new) was fully engaged but I smelled a burned rubber smell and heard a clicking or grinding from either the transfer case or the front end. It should have been fully engaged in 4 low as I had backed down the hill in 4 low.
Is there a belt to slip in the transfer case or is the switch not fully engaging in 4 low?? There does not seem to be a noise in 4 high under load.
